3. The rectilinear motion of a particle is governed by the equation a = 6t – 4 where a is in m/s^2 and t is in seconds. When t=0, the acceleration of the particle is 4 m/s^2 to the left. During the interval from t=2 to t=4s, the displacement of the particle is 20 m to the right. Determine: a. The initial velocity of the particle b. The velocity of the particle at the end of the displacement period The position of the particle when t=3s c.
